How far people went at school, the qualifications they hold and what they studied.
Just 16.6% of residents in Wugular (Beswick) finished Year 12, a figure that is far below the national average. This is an area where most adults have not completed secondary school, though the number of people finishing Year 12 rose by 5.4 points since 2011.
Highest year of school completed.
School completion is among the lowest of any similar area, with 43.7% of people finishing at Year 9 or below. This is far below the Northern Territory's 49.8% rate for completing Year 12.

In Wugular (Beswick), the largest group is Year 9 or below at 44%, followed by Year 10 (20%) and Year 11 (19%).
Post-school qualifications and degrees.
University degrees are rare here, with only 2.1% of adults holding a bachelor degree or higher. This is far below the Australian figure of 26.3%, while Certificate III or IV qualifications are the most common, held by 37.7% of people.

In Wugular (Beswick), Certificate III / IV is the majority at 53%; Certificate I / II is next at 20%.
What people studied.
Among those with qualifications, the most common fields are architecture and building at 18.2%, followed by engineering and education which both sit at 13.0%.
